Latest Patents

Vane P Clayton holds a patent for an "Emergency Wireless Telephone and Control System, and Method." This invention describes an improved control and service offered in the conventional public telephone system as it pertains to cellular telephone service. The system includes several key features: a method of alerting users of a mobile emergency phone without needing to keep the telephone's electronics powered, a system that allows control of a call to be moved downstream at a cellular telephone switch, and a hierarchy for ensuring the identification of the calling party is transmitted. Additionally, it incorporates fraud protection through an interactive identification system, a manual call back method for incoming calls, and automatic 'meet me' handling of incoming calls.
